Did she see the penis??? Did you see the penis... Ultrasounds are never ever 100% accurate, but sometimes there is a definitie penis or vagina and if you were able to clearly see it, yes, buy blue things..., Prepare early, but if you are doing it before 16 or so weeks, I would wait until a later ultrasound, just because it is a little bit early for that....
